1. LinkedIn Sales Navigator
LinkedIn Sales Navigator is a premium tool designed for sales professionals looking to build relationships and drive sales through LinkedIn. It offers advanced search capabilities, personalized algorithm-driven recommendations, and insights into potential leads, making it an invaluable resource for anyone in sales.
Key Features:
- Advanced Search Filters: Narrow down your search results by various criteria such as industry, company size, and geography to find the right leads.
- Lead Recommendations: Get suggestions for potential leads based on your preferences and existing connections.
- InMail Messaging: Reach out to prospects even if you aren’t connected with them by using InMail, which has a higher response rate than regular emails.
Benefits:
- Enhances your prospecting efforts with targeted lead lists.
- Helps in building long-term relationships with potential clients.
- Offers detailed insights into company updates and job changes to engage leads effectively.
2. Canva
Visual content plays a crucial role in grabbing attention on LinkedIn. Canva is a user-friendly graphic design tool that allows you to create eye-catching visuals for your posts, profile, and even presentations.
Key Features:
- Templates: Access a wide variety of professionally designed templates tailored for LinkedIn.
- Drag-and-Drop Interface: Easily customize graphics with simple drag-and-drop functionality.
- Brand Kit: Store your brand colors, fonts, and logos to maintain consistency in your visuals.
Benefits:
- Improves engagement on your posts through visually appealing content.
- Helps in establishing a strong personal brand with consistent designs.
- Enables the creation of infographics that can simplify complex information for your connections.
3. Buffer
Consistency is key on social media platforms, including LinkedIn. Buffer is a social media management tool that allows you to schedule your posts, track engagement, and analyze performance, ensuring you remain active without overwhelming your schedule.
Key Features:
- Post Scheduling: Plan your posts ahead of time and choose the optimal times to publish based on audience activity.
- Analytics: Get insights into post performance, including engagement rates and reach.
- Team Collaboration: Work with team members to manage and create content effectively.
Benefits:
- Ensures a regular posting schedule, which is crucial for maintaining visibility.
- Enhances engagement through strategic post timing based on audience analytics.
- Facilitates collaboration for teams looking to enhance their LinkedIn presence together.
4. Crystal
Understanding how to communicate effectively with others is a vital skill in networking. Crystal is an AI-powered tool that analyzes LinkedIn profiles and provides insights into communication styles, helping you adapt your approach when reaching out to others.
Key Features:
- Personality Insights: Receive detailed reports on the communication styles of your connections.
- Message Suggestions: Get tailored message templates based on your connection’s personality traits.
- Chrome Extension: Use the tool directly from LinkedIn to see insights while browsing profiles.
Benefits:
- Improves your networking skills by customizing your communication to fit the recipient.
- Increases the chances of a positive response by using suggested wording.
- Enhances relationship-building by fostering effective and comfortable communication.
5. LinkedIn Elevate
LinkedIn Elevate is a tool designed for companies to empower their employees to share content and engage on LinkedIn. By promoting employee advocacy, companies can amplify their reach and enhance their brand presence.
Key Features:
- Content Curation: Access a library of relevant articles and posts that can be shared by employees.
- Analytics Dashboard: Track engagement and performance metrics to measure the impact of employee sharing.
- Easy Sharing: Simplified process for employees to share approved content with their networks.
Benefits:
- Enhances brand visibility through employee networks.
- Encourages employees to become brand ambassadors and share their insights.
- Fosters a collaborative culture within the organization while boosting engagement on LinkedIn.

FAQ
What are the best tools for enhancing LinkedIn profiles?
Some of the best tools for enhancing LinkedIn profiles include Canva for graphics, Grammarly for writing assistance, and LinkedIn’s own analytics to track profile performance.
How can I automate my LinkedIn outreach?
You can use tools like LinkedIn Helper or Dux-Soup to automate outreach, connection requests, and messaging on LinkedIn.
What tool can help with LinkedIn content scheduling?
Buffer and Hootsuite are excellent tools for scheduling and managing your LinkedIn content effectively.
How do I analyze my LinkedIn performance?
LinkedIn’s built-in analytics provide insights on profile views, post engagement, and audience demographics to help analyze performance.
Are there any tools for finding LinkedIn leads?
Yes, tools like LinkedIn Sales Navigator and Hunter.io can help you find and manage leads effectively on LinkedIn.
What is the best tool for personal branding on LinkedIn?
Canva is a fantastic tool for creating visually appealing banners and posts that enhance your personal brand on LinkedIn.
